Understanding Adjustment of Status and Its Complexities

Adjustment of Status is the procedure by which someone shifts their immigration standing from a short-term or undocumented classification to that of a lawful permanent resident. It sounds like a single procedure, but it in fact encompasses several documents, supporting records, medical assessments, background investigations, and in many cases an in-person interview. Each of these stages carries its own collection of guidelines, and neglecting even a tiny item can bring about setbacks or flat-out refusals.

How an Attorney Helps You Avoid Costly Mistakes

Among the most compelling reasons to hire an attorney is the enormous number of paperwork required. Form I-485, the main petition for Adjustment of Status, is just the beginning. Depending on your individual circumstances, you may likewise be required to complete and submit Form I-130, Form I-864, employment authorization documents, and travel authorization documents — each of which comes with precise instructions and supporting documentation requirements. An seasoned attorney is aware of exactly which paperwork pertain to your particular situation and how to prepare them without errors the very first time.

Inaccuracies on immigration forms are not small annoyances. A inaccurate response, a missing signature, or an incomplete portion can bring about a Request for Evidence from USCIS, which adds weeks or months to your wait time. In weightier circumstances, discrepancies or missteps could spark alarm that cause extra review or even assumptions of deception. An attorney goes over every detail before submittal, significantly decreasing the chances of these complications.

Beyond paperwork, attorneys comprehend the legal nuances that most applicants just aren’t conscious of. For example, particular prior immigration infractions, criminal records, or prior deportation orders can establish bars to eligibility that aren’t always obvious. A skilled lawyer can evaluate your background truthfully and help you figure out whether a waiver is accessible or if an alternate strategy would better serve your goals.
